How to see it

HIP 66058 has a visual magnitude of about 7.29: it usually needs binoculars or a small telescope, especially from light-polluted sites.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 66058: right ascension 13h 32m 34s, declination +42° 43′ 52″ (J2000), in the region of the Canes Venatici constellation (IAU figure CVn).
